Detailed Description of the MCR 92

The Anton Paar MCR 92 is a high-performance rotational rheometer. It uses a precisely controlled rotational system to apply shear stress to a sample, measuring the resulting flow behavior. This allows for the determination of various rheological properties, including viscosity, elasticity, and yield stress. The MCR 92’s advanced design ensures high accuracy and precision, making it suitable for demanding applications.

Operating Modes and Parameters

The MCR 92 offers a range of operating modes, each tailored for specific rheological investigations. The manual provides a comprehensive overview of these modes, including the relevant parameters and settings.

Operating Mode Description Key Parameters
Stress Control Maintaining a constant stress on the sample. Applied stress, strain rate, temperature
Strain Control Maintaining a constant strain on the sample. Applied strain, frequency, temperature
Frequency Sweep Varying the frequency of the applied stress or strain. Frequency range, strain/stress level, temperature
Temperature Ramp Gradually changing the temperature of the sample. Temperature range, ramp rate, strain/stress level

The table above provides a concise overview of common operating modes. Each mode is carefully detailed in the manual with specific instructions for each parameter. These parameters are critical for achieving desired experimental outcomes.
